Many South Africans wonder if selling a damaged car privately will net them a higher return compared to trading in or using a specialist service. The answer depends on the condition of your vehicle, your willingness to manage admin and logistics, and your appetite for risk and hassle. Below, we examine the critical factors at play so you can decide how to proceed.
| Damage Type | Repair Cost Estimate (R) | Increase in Sale Value (R) | Likely Net Gain/Loss (R)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cosmetic Dents | 2,500 - 8,000 | 1,500 - 5,000 | -1,000 to -3,000 |
| Major Accident Damage | 15,000 - 80,000+ | Varies, but rarely covers cost | -10,000 or more |
| Non-Running Engine | 8,000 - 35,000 | 5,000 - 13,000 | -3,000 to -22,000 |
As shown above, repairing major damage seldom makes financial sense unless the car is a rare or highly valued model.

When selling privately, South African law requires sellers to submit an official change of ownership, deregister the vehicle (if not repairable), and disclose prior damage to avoid disputes. Arranging towing for non-drivable vehicles can cost R1,000-R4,000 depending on location and distance. Funds are usually only released once the buyer inspects, which introduces further waiting and potential payout disputes.
A private sale may yield a slightly higher offer on a vehicle with minor issues that can be repaired affordably or where there is high private demand (such as for spares). For severe damage, finance complications, or non-runners, specialist buyers unlock greater value through convenience, safety, and fast payment-without the legal and admin burdens. Always weigh actual costs, risks, and your time investment before choosing the path.
